 Chemical & Physical Properties

Density 1.425g/cm3
Boiling Point 64-65ºC(lit.)
Melting Point -116ºC(lit.)
Molecular Formula C3H5Br
Molecular Weight 120.97600
Flash Point 5 °F
Exact Mass 119.95700
LogP 1.91490
Index of Refraction n20/D 1.454
